3-m Topographic Position Index

National Park ServiceThomas Colson. 2011. 3-m Topographic Position Index

The Topographic Position Index is the primary Topographic Position data product produced and distributed by the National Park Service, Great Smoky Mountains National Park. The Topographic Position Index provides the best available public domain raster landform data of the conterminous park boundary footprint in a seamless format. The Topographic Position Index is derived from diverse source data, processed to a common coordinate system and unit of vertical measure. All Topographic Position data are distributed in Universal Transverse Mercator in units of meters, and in conformance with the North American Datum of 1983 (NAD 83).
